Rugby League
My aim as an ambassador for Rugby League is to generate growth for this great game.
Bigger audiences, with greater coverage to a wider age range - children and adults alike, all fascinated with the great aura and passion of rugby league. Our game has now such a great reputation for providing all round family entertainment that the experience of coming to Odsal stadium is explosive.
All media relations and any events supported by me must promote the very growth of Rugby League. I am particularly interested in seeing the game grow at school level, local club level which will then lead to the amateur game becoming stronger and thus provide a stream of talent for Superleague!!
Grass roots development will bring 'future stars' into super league players - and extend the support across the board for Rugby.
Aspirations for the Future:
I am relishing the first 'hit' when I am back on the field - I love the big games and feel that's where I gain the most energy - preparing and playing in the big games is brilliant, you just hope you can get the win !
I have some great battles with the likes of Farrell, Scullthorpe and Sinfield. Playing against these guys really does focus your mind and make you aim for that next level of skill - believe me you need it to compete!
We have some fantastic players at the Bulls - Vainikolo, Fielden, Peacock to name but a few. Big characters, Big haircuts !
Last season was no doubt one of the best-the achievements were dreams into reality, although of course this makes 2004 an awesome task.
The true mark of a great team is a team that can re focus, start a fresh and do it all over again. Achieving consistency is a very hard thing to do then maintaining it - well lets see how we go, I can promise you it certainly will be a roller coaster ride!
Sky Sports, BBC and YTV
More recently following injury this has become a big part of activities over last 3 to 6 months. Various appearances as guest presenter as well as other television work.
TV work presents a great opportunity for me to gain experience in front of the camera - in the future, who knows perhaps this is something I will do lots more of after my career has finished.
All the mediums of TV and Radio have given me great opportunities to promote our sport - I would like to thank them all personally for the opportunities.
